Java行业深度揭秘:1075天背后的技术沉淀与成长之路

一、Java的起源与发展
Java,作为一门历经数十年的编程语言,其起源可以追溯到1995年。当时,Sun Microsystems公司为了打造一种跨平台的网络编程语言,提出了Java的概念。从那时起,Java以其“一次编写,到处运行”的口号,迅速在全球范围内得到了广泛的关注和应用。如今,Java已经走过了1075个日夜,成为了企业级应用开发的首选语言。
二、Java行业现状
1. Java应用领域广泛
随着技术的不断发展,Java在各个领域都得到了广泛的应用。从企业级应用开发,如银行、证券、电信等行业的后台系统,到移动互联网开发,如安卓应用开发、微信小程序等,Java都扮演着举足轻重的角色。
2. Java人才需求旺盛
由于Java应用领域广泛,相应的,Java人才需求也呈现出旺盛的态势。据统计,我国每年有数百万高校毕业生,其中很大一部分选择从事Java开发工作。然而,由于Java人才的技能水平参差不齐,企业对于高素质的Java人才的需求依然很高。
3. Java技术持续更新
Java作为一门成熟的编程语言,其技术也在不断更新迭代。从Java 1.0到Java 18,Java语言在性能、安全、易用性等方面都取得了显著的提升。这使得Java开发者需要不断学习新知识,以适应行业的发展。
三、1075天背后的技术沉淀与成长
1. 技术沉淀
在过去的1075天里,Java技术经历了无数次的技术沉淀。例如,Java虚拟机(JVM)的优化、垃圾回收机制的提升、并发编程技术的改进等,都使得Java在性能、稳定性等方面有了质的飞跃。
2. 成长之路
作为一名Java开发者,如何在这1075天里实现个人成长呢?
(1)夯实基础:首先要熟练掌握Java语言的基本语法、面向对象编程思想、集合框架、多线程编程等基础知识。
(2)关注技术热点:随着行业的发展,新的技术不断涌现。关注这些技术热点,可以帮助我们把握行业动态,提升自身技术水平。
(3)实战经验:只有通过实际项目经验的积累,才能不断提升自己的编程能力。在项目中,学会独立思考、解决问题,总结经验教训。
(4)持续学习:技术更新迅速,作为一名Java开发者,要具备持续学习的能力。通过阅读技术博客、参加技术沙龙、观看视频教程等方式,不断丰富自己的知识体系。
(5)交流与分享:与他人交流,分享自己的心得体会,不仅可以拓展人脉,还能在交流中汲取他人的经验,提高自己的技术水平。
四、结语
1075天,对于Java这门编程语言来说,只是漫长发展历程中的一小部分。然而,在这1075天里,Java技术得到了充分沉淀,Java开发者也在不断成长。面对未来,我们有理由相信,Java将继续引领编程语言的发展潮流。作为一名Java开发者,我们要把握住这个机遇,不断提升自己的技能,为Java行业的繁荣贡献自己的力量。






